This species naturally occurs in the western part of the African continent, where it has been an important element of local ecosystems and traditional folk medicine for centuries.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003ch3 style=\"font-size:14pt;\"\u003eBotanical Characteristics and Growth\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\n\u003cp style=\"font-size:12pt;\"\u003eThe tree reaches impressive sizes, growing to heights of \u003cstrong\u003e6 to 20 meters\u003c\/strong\u003e, making it a significant feature of the tropical landscape. A distinctive trait of the species is its large, opposite leaves with an \u003cstrong\u003eoval shape\u003c\/strong\u003e and a deep, intense green color. The leaves stand out with their \u003cstrong\u003eleathery texture\u003c\/strong\u003e and simple structure, giving the entire tree an elegant, architectural appearance.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003cp style=\"font-size:12pt;\"\u003eThe root system and bark of this species contain valuable biologically active compounds, which makes the plant especially prized in \u003cstrong\u003etraditional medicine\u003c\/strong\u003e. They are used to treat various ailments, including malaria, inflammation, fever, and digestive problems.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003ch3 style=\"font-size:14pt;\"\u003eFlowering and Fruiting\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\n\u003cp style=\"font-size:12pt;\"\u003eThe flowering period brings a spectacular display of \u003cstrong\u003esmall, white, and fragrant flowers\u003c\/strong\u003e that form dense, spherical clusters. These distinctive inflorescences resemble single large flowers and are an important decorative feature of the plant. The intense scent of the flowers attracts pollinating insects, supporting local biodiversity.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003cp style=\"font-size:12pt;\"\u003eAfter flowering, \u003cstrong\u003eround, yellow-orange fruits\u003c\/strong\u003e develop, which at full maturity resemble peaches—hence the common name of the species. The fruits are \u003cstrong\u003eedible\u003c\/strong\u003e and are used in local cuisine, providing a source of nutrients for African communities.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003ch3 style=\"font-size:14pt;\"\u003eCultivation Requirements\u003c\/h3\u003e\n\n\u003cp style=\"font-size:12pt;\"\u003e\u003cstrong style=\"color:#656B39;\"\u003eNauclea latifolia\u003c\/strong\u003e prefers a \u003cstrong\u003etropical climate\u003c\/strong\u003e with high humidity and regular water availability. It grows best in fertile, well-watered soils with good drainage. The plant prefers \u003cstrong\u003efull sun\u003c\/strong\u003e locations but also tolerates partial shade, which increases its adaptability.\u003c\/p\u003e\n\n\u003cp style=\"font-size:12pt;\"\u003eThe species is characterized by relatively high resistance to various environmental conditions, facilitating its cultivation.
